1. Introduction to Multi-Axis Screw Conveyors
Multi-axis screw conveyors represent a transformative approach in material handling, effectively addressing the diverse needs of various industries. These systems utilize a series of helical screws to transport materials, offering a significant advantage in terms of versatility and efficiency. By enabling the movement of bulk materials in multiple directions, they cater to complex layouts and operational requirements, making them indispensable in modern manufacturing and processing facilities.
2. Key Features of Multi-Axis Screw Conveyors
Understanding the unique features of multi-axis screw conveyors is crucial for appreciating their versatility and effectiveness across industries.
2.1. Design Flexibility
One of the standout characteristics of multi-axis screw conveyors is their **design flexibility**. Capable of being customized to fit specific operational needs, these conveyors can be configured in various orientations—horizontal, vertical, or inclined—allowing for efficient integration into existing workflows.
2.2. Material Compatibility
These conveyors can handle a wide range of materials, from granular substances to powdery solids. Their **versatile construction** ensures that they can transport fragile, abrasive, or cohesive materials without compromising functionality or integrity.
2.3. Space Efficiency
In industries where space is at a premium, multi-axis screw conveyors shine by utilizing vertical and horizontal space effectively. Their compact design allows for installation in tight areas, ensuring that operations remain efficient without requiring extensive floor space.

4. Applications in Different Industries
The versatility of multi-axis screw conveyors is highlighted by their wide range of applications across various industries.
4.1. Agriculture
In the agricultural sector, these conveyors are instrumental in transporting grains, seeds, and fertilizers. Their ability to handle bulk materials efficiently makes them essential for maintaining productivity in operations such as grain handling and processing.
4.2. Food Processing
Multi-axis screw conveyors play a vital role in food processing, where they transport ingredients like flour, sugar, and spices. Their design ensures that these materials are handled safely and hygienically, adhering to strict food safety standards.
4.3. Mining and Minerals
In the mining industry, these conveyors facilitate the movement of ores and minerals, often in challenging environments. Their robust construction allows them to withstand harsh conditions, ensuring reliable operation.
4.4. Waste Management
In waste management facilities, multi-axis screw conveyors are used to transport various waste materials, including recyclables and organic waste. Their efficiency contributes to effective waste segregation and processing, promoting sustainable practices.
4.5. Chemical Manufacturing
In the chemical industry, these conveyors move bulk chemicals and powders, ensuring safe and efficient handling. Their compatibility with various materials makes them ideal for transporting hazardous substances while maintaining safety standards.
5. Installation and Maintenance Best Practices
Proper installation and maintenance are crucial for maximizing the efficiency and longevity of multi-axis screw conveyors.
5.1. Pre-Installation Considerations
Before installation, it is essential to conduct a thorough site assessment to determine the optimal configuration and location for the conveyor system. Factors such as material type, required throughput, and layout should be considered to ensure effective operation.
5.2. Regular Maintenance Tips
To keep multi-axis screw conveyors functioning optimally, regular maintenance is necessary. This includes routine inspections, lubrication, and monitoring of wear components. Implementing a preventive maintenance schedule can significantly extend the lifespan of the equipment and reduce unforeseen failures.
